Jackson's Hornbill

Tockus jacksoni

Jackson's Hornbill (Tockus jacksoni) is a medium-sized bird found in East Africa, particularly in Kenya and Tanzania. This striking bird is known for its vibrant black and white plumage, with a large yellow casque on its bill. Jackson's Hornbill is often found in savannas and woodlands, where it forages for fruits, insects, and small animals. It is a social bird, often seen in pairs or small groups. The species is known for its distinctive call, a series of loud, cackling laughs. While not currently classified as threatened, habitat loss and hunting pose potential risks to its population in the future.

Habitat: Savannas and woodlands
